Web25 de mar. de 2024 · The Cachalot class was a diesel-electric attack submarine that served the United States Navy during World War II and the Cold War. They were the first U.S. submarines classes designed with the sole purpose of attacking enemy ships and submarines. The class was named after the cachalot or sperm whale.
